Hello. I was just wondering how to reproduce a sarracenia (sexually or asexually)

If anyone understands the reproductive mechanisms for this plant please let me know, thanks in advance :)

Sure. When it opens, you get a brush and collect the dust of the bottom. On the base of the plant, you put it on the points, on the insides. It's a hard little nub. . Let me see if I can get a picture. ImageImage

I'll also add that I pollenated each point every day for three days.
